Best Time to Travel to Lebanon

Lebanon is in the Eastern Mediterranean and although it is a small country, it has numerous types of types of weather due to its disparity in countryside. Overall Lebanon is reasonably warm during the summer months and can be incredibly cold during winter. The best times to visit are the fall and spring.

There are numerous mountainous regions in Lebanon and the weather there is normally chillier then other parts of the countryside. Lebanon also has quite a few skiing areas and ski season normally runs from November through March.

Weekend - The Christian communities and some Muslim areas (mainly in downtown Beirut) observe Saturday and Sunday weekends. Some Sunni, most Druze and almost all the Shi'a communities observe Thursday and Friday. Government offices in Beirut close on Saturday afternoon and Sunday all day. Banks are closed on Sunday. Shops are often open 7 days a week.
